Transaction 7581684b3fe0c12deb835aad76901870344c33446f1167c3742d4c83018f1ee6
1 Input
1 Output
-
7581684b3fe0c12deb835aad76901870344c33446f1167c3742d4c83018f1ee6:0
- value
- 104417
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a76165032ce55eaff122bc18eec22bb5bdf7c55a OP_EQUAL
- address
- 3Gx3Sg1o6jPPNMVpwkjUUdRe947N424vuq